Hey Seeking....dont give up. My 243Win was a real pain to dial in. Rem 700 with standard 1 in 9.125. I can confirm H4350 & IMR 4350 are very hard to beat for 90-100gr bullets. I settled for 100gr Pro Hunter (.010 jump) for deer and 95 SMK (.065 jump/mag length) for long range target. A friend tried the 105 and it wouldn't stabilize them. My 223 & 308 were jokingly easy to tune compared to my 243. I think it's a good thing to remember 243Win is an "overbore", even more than a lot of magnum cartridges. I did try H4831 and some H1000 and it would never tighten. Let me know.

I just cannot believe how picky my rifle is. After 250 rounds of numerous bullets and powders I finally have one combination I like using Varget and the Sierra 70 grain MK. The manual said it shoots 3000 fps but my chronograph came in at 3,300 fps. Was kinda bummed because this was to be my pelt saving coyote bullet. I am right at the starting load with my best groups sub inch so I don't think I can slow her down more unless I dip below the starting loads but always read it rapidly increases pressure so I never tried.

Not sure what this means but I had a primer actually pop out of the case after being fired with one of my 4350 loads and H100V loads today?

Nothing doing yet with the Speer 100 gr spbt using IMR 4350, Win 780, H100V, etc. Was kinda hoping this bullet would be the one for long range after the 105 AMAX bullets would not stabalize. The Speer has a great BC for those long shots.
